head
Nouns
-
(n) the upper part of the human body or the front part of the body in animals; contains the face and brains
- he stuck his head out the window
-
(n) a single domestic animal
- 200 head of cattle
-
(n) that which is responsible for one's thoughts and feelings; the seat of the faculty of reason
- his mind wandered
- I couldn't get his words out of my head
-
(n) a person who is in charge
- the head of the whole operation
-
(n) the front of a military formation or procession
- the head of the column advanced boldly
- they were at the head of the attack
-
(n) the pressure exerted by a fluid
- a head of steam
-
(n) the top of something
- the head of the stairs
- the head of the page
- the head of the list
-
(n) the source of water from which a stream arises
- they tracked him back toward the head of the stream
